Naming service in the distributed object environment for adlets (ADDNS)

Hossam I. Gharib, Ping-Wen Chen, Shi-Kuo Chang
{"title":"Naming service in the distributed object environment for adlets (ADDNS)","authors":"Hossam I. Gharib, Ping-Wen Chen, Shi-Kuo Chang","doi":"10.1109/WORDS.1999.806564","DOIUrl":null,"url":null,"abstract":"Naming is an important aspect of distributed system design. A naming system allows users and programs to assign symbolic names to objects, and subsequently use the names to refer to those objects. With the interconnection and sharing of computer resources in the distributed environment, the application/system domain over which naming systems must function is growing to encompass a wider area. This paper describes the motivations and the main features of ADDNS-A framework for the construction of the ADlets Distributed Naming Service (ADDNS). Adlet system is a new approach for the multimedia information retrieval and fusion based on the concept of active documents advertising, whereby an Adlet (the metadata of a document) travels in the network to seek out documents of interest to the parent document, and at the same time advertises its parent document to other interested Adlets. ADDNS provides the clients with a notion of an Adlet that hides the details of how and where an object is actually located in the network. ADDNS supports location independency, transparent migration, and replication transparency of Adlets in the system. The paper also describes the inter-object communication and the invocation mechanism used in the ADDNS. The ADDNS system is featured with a dynamic data structure that expends or shrinks according to the scale of the system component. Comparative algorithms for ADDNS approach with other naming approaches are also provided.","PeriodicalId":302179,"journal":{"name":"1999 Proceedings. Fourth International Workshop on Object-Oriented Real-Time Dependable Systems","volume":"1 1","pages":"0"},"PeriodicalIF":0.0000,"publicationDate":"1999-01-27","publicationTypes":"Journal Article","fieldsOfStudy":null,"isOpenAccess":false,"openAccessPdf":"","citationCount":"2","resultStr":null,"platform":"Semanticscholar","paperid":null,"PeriodicalName":"1999 Proceedings. Fourth International Workshop on Object-Oriented Real-Time Dependable Systems","FirstCategoryId":"1085","ListUrlMain":"https://doi.org/10.1109/WORDS.1999.806564","RegionNum":0,"RegionCategory":null,"ArticlePicture":[],"TitleCN":null,"AbstractTextCN":null,"PMCID":null,"EPubDate":"","PubModel":"","JCR":"","JCRName":"","Score":null,"Total":0}
引用次数: 2

Abstract

Naming is an important aspect of distributed system design. A naming system allows users and programs to assign symbolic names to objects, and subsequently use the names to refer to those objects. With the interconnection and sharing of computer resources in the distributed environment, the application/system domain over which naming systems must function is growing to encompass a wider area. This paper describes the motivations and the main features of ADDNS-A framework for the construction of the ADlets Distributed Naming Service (ADDNS). Adlet system is a new approach for the multimedia information retrieval and fusion based on the concept of active documents advertising, whereby an Adlet (the metadata of a document) travels in the network to seek out documents of interest to the parent document, and at the same time advertises its parent document to other interested Adlets. ADDNS provides the clients with a notion of an Adlet that hides the details of how and where an object is actually located in the network. ADDNS supports location independency, transparent migration, and replication transparency of Adlets in the system. The paper also describes the inter-object communication and the invocation mechanism used in the ADDNS. The ADDNS system is featured with a dynamic data structure that expends or shrinks according to the scale of the system component. Comparative algorithms for ADDNS approach with other naming approaches are also provided.
adlets分布式对象环境中的命名服务(ADDNS)
命名是分布式系统设计的一个重要方面。命名系统允许用户和程序为对象指定符号名称,然后使用这些名称来引用这些对象。随着分布式环境中计算机资源的互连和共享,命名系统必须在其上运行的应用程序/系统域正在增长,以涵盖更广泛的领域。本文描述了构建ADlets分布式命名服务(ADDNS)的动机和主要特点。Adlet系统是一种基于主动文档广告概念的多媒体信息检索和融合的新方法,即一个Adlet(文档的元数据)在网络中寻找父文档感兴趣的文档,同时向其他感兴趣的Adlet发布其父文档。ADDNS为客户端提供了一个Adlet的概念,该概念隐藏了对象在网络中的实际位置和方式的细节。ADDNS支持adlet在系统中的位置独立性、透明迁移和透明复制。本文还介绍了ADDNS中使用的对象间通信和调用机制。ADDNS系统的特点是动态数据结构,可根据系统组件的规模扩展或缩小。并给出了ADDNS方法与其他命名方法的比较算法。
本文章由计算机程序翻译,如有差异,请以英文原文为准。
求助全文
约1分钟内获得全文 求助全文
来源期刊
自引率
0.00%
发文量
0
×
引用
GB/T 7714-2015
复制
MLA
复制
APA
复制
导出至
BibTeX EndNote RefMan NoteFirst NoteExpress
×
提示
您的信息不完整,为了账户安全,请先补充。
现在去补充
×
提示
您因"违规操作"
具体请查看互助需知
我知道了
×
提示
确定
请完成安全验证×
copy
已复制链接
快去分享给好友吧!
我知道了
右上角分享
点击右上角分享
0
联系我们:info@booksci.cn Book学术提供免费学术资源搜索服务,方便国内外学者检索中英文文献。致力于提供最便捷和优质的服务体验。 Copyright © 2023 布克学术 All rights reserved.
京ICP备2023020795号-1
ghs 京公网安备 11010802042870号
Book学术文献互助
Book学术文献互助群
群 号:481959085
Book学术官方微信